Frequently Asked Questions about Treelake
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Treelake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Treelake ranges from $1,700 to $2,262 with an average monthly rent of $2,016.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Treelake c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Treelake range from $1,990 to $2,845.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,359.
How expensive are Treelake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Treelake on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,553 to $3,133 - averaging $2,795 for the location.
